How they compare

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A) currently reports 13.85 against 10.95 in Colombia, a difference of 2.9.

That makes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A)'s figure about 1.3 times Colombia's.

Across all 21 years both countries report,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A) has been ahead every year.

Colombia ranks 70th and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A) ranks 67th of 157 countries.

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A) has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Colombia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A) Difference Ahead
2000s 10 14.8 4.8 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A)
2010s 10.62 14.23 3.61 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A)
2020s 10.95 13.85 2.9 Common Market for Eastern and Southern Africa (COMESA)

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
